Embodiment 1

[0029] This embodiment illustrates the method for obtaining Zymomonas mobilis AQ8-1 and AQ8-9 by mutagenesis screening ZM4 as the starting strain:

[0030] 1) Irradiation mutagenesis was carried out on Zymomonas mobilis cells by the normal temperature plasma mutagenesis breeding technology. First, the starting strain ZM4 was activated and cultured at 30°C for 16 hours, and then the overnight culture (10 7 to 10 8 cells), centrifuge at 4°C for 5 min at 3000 rpm, wash the bacteria with normal saline and resuspend in 1 mL of normal saline; take 10 μL of the resuspended cells and place them in an ARTP mutagenesis breeding instrument for 120 s;

[0031] 2) Resuspend the cells after irradiation mutagenesis for 16 hours, and then spread them on a solid medium containing 7 g / L acetic acid for culture;

Embodiment 2

[0034] Method for producing ethanol by fermenting mutant strains

[0035] 1) The preparation of fermentation medium: 50g / L glucose, 2g / L potassium dihydrogen phosphate, 10g / L yeast extract and 7g / L acetic acid, the pH of the medium at this time=3.92 (this pH value is added 7g / L pH reached naturally by acetic acid)

[0036] 2) Inoculate the strains on the fermentation medium and carry out fermentation culture: inoculate the strains AQ8-1, AQ8-9 and the starting strain on the medium respectively, the inoculum amount is 10%, and ferment and cultivate for 40-48 hours.

[0037] 3) ethanol is separated, and the conversion rate is calculated.

[0038] After 48 hours of fermentation and cultivation, the two mutant strains can consume all the glucose, and the ethanol conversion rates of the strains AQ8-1 and AQ8-9 reached 94% and 98% of the theoretical conversion rate respectively, while the conversion rate of the starting strain was only 12% of theoretical conversion.

Embodiment 3

[0040] Method for producing ethanol by fermentation of mutant strain

[0041] 1) Preparation of fermentation medium: 50g / L glucose, 2g / L potassium dihydrogen phosphate, 10g / L yeast extract, 8g / L acetic acid, pH3.86 (this pH value is the pH naturally achieved by adding 8g / L acetic acid )

[0042] 2) Inoculate the strains on the fermentation medium and carry out fermentation culture: inoculate the strains AQ8-1, AQ8-9 and the starting strain on the medium respectively, the inoculum amount is 10%, and ferment and cultivate for 60 hours.

[0043] 3) ethanol is separated, and the conversion rate is calculated.

[0044] After 60 hours, the two mutant strains could consume all the glucose, and the ethanol conversion rates of the strains AQ8-1 and AQ8-9 both reached 96% of the theoretical conversion rate, and the starting strains could not grow normally at this time.

Abstract

Zymomonas mobilis mutant strains tolerant to high-concentration acetic acid and applications thereof are disclosed. The taxonomic name of one of the strains is zymomonas mobilis AQ8-1, and the accession number of the zymomonas mobilis AQ8-1 is GDMCC60258. The taxonomic name of the other strain is zymomonas mobilis AQ8-9, and the accession number of the zymomonas mobilis AQ8-9 is GDMCC60259. Mutation screening includes 1) performing room-temperature plasma induced mutation; 2) performing renewing culture by utilizing a medium; and 3) repeatedly screening under a high acetic acid concentration to obtain the strains. The strains can rapidly grow in a culture liquid containing 5.0-8.0 g/L of acetic acid, and can perform alcoholic fermentation. The invention also provides an alcoholic fermentation method.

technical field [0001] The invention belongs to the field of microorganisms, and in particular relates to a mutant strain of Zymomonas mobilis tolerant to high concentrations of acetic acid and its application, which can be applied to fermentation environments containing acetic acid, such as cellulose pretreatment, hydrolyzate, and kitchen waste fermentation systems. Use of bio-based products for the production of fuel ethanol. Background technique [0002] Vigorously developing renewable energy has become a global consensus on major global issues such as climate change and energy security, and cellulosic ethanol has been valued as a renewable energy. However, breaking the degradation barrier of lignocellulose is the primary obstacle for the conversion of cellulose into fuel ethanol.
